Repairing a scratch on a composite door
Black composite doors have become the preferred choice of homeowners due to their easy maintenance and excellent insulation. However, they are vulnerable to wear and tear. There are several easy ways to repair and fix black composite doors, so that they appear brand new.
The first step is to clean the door frequently using a soft cloth and warm soapy water. This will remove any debris or dirt from the surface and help keep it looking great. Avoid using abrasive cleaning solutions or scouring pads as they can scratch the door. Also, be careful not to leave the door exposed to direct sunlight for long periods of time, since this could cause the paint to fade.
After cleaning the door, apply a protective coat to keep it from getting scratched or damaged. It's also a good idea to apply this protective coating to the hinges and lock as well. This will shield the surfaces against dust and moisture and keep them running smoothly for a longer period of time.
You can use a touch up pen to cover scratches on your composite door lock replacement door. This is a great solution for most small scratches, but if the scratches are more extensive it may be necessary to paint your door again or Black Composite Door Scratch Repair get a professional to complete the task.
You should also clean the hinges, locks, and other components of your composite front door replacement door regularly. This will help to keep them in good working order and stop any issues from developing. You can also lubricate them using a silicone-based lubricant.
The most frequent issue with composite doors is that they tend to crack over time. This can be caused by a variety of reasons, including temperature changes and general wear and tear. There are many options to address the issue.
Many people believe that a cracked composite door replacement keys is unsalvageable. This is not always the case. It's possible to fix these doors by fixing the cracks or filling them with epoxy putty. If you're concerned about the amount these repairs will cost, it might be better to replace the door.
Repainting composite doors
Even though composite doors are extremely robust, they might require re-painting at some point. It's not a difficult job and the end result is well worth the effort. It is crucial to select the right paint for the door. If you don't, the new paint may not adhere to the surface and could be damaged or peel away faster than it would. Moreover, using the wrong type of paint can void the door's warranty.
To prepare the composite door for painting it, you must make sure that it is clean and free of dirt or grime. If needed scrub the door with a stiff bristle brush. Then rinse it in warm water using sugar soap. This will remove any ingrained dirt or oil and will help paint adhere to the composite surface.
Make sure you have all the tools needed and work in a space that is well ventilated prior to you begin painting. It's also important to select an afternoon with sunshine so that the sun can dry your freshly painted door. It is essential to cover all fixtures and fittings with newspaper or a decorators tap to prevent paint from getting onto the fixtures.
The most effective paint for composite doors is enamel with solvent. This type of paint is perfect for GRP-based surfaces since it is quick drying and provides great coverage. It's also easy to clean up unlike water-based paints. You should also apply a primer before you begin painting.
Once the new paint has dried and the door is re-installed, it's time to replace furniture for the door and give the door a final polish. You can use a professional multi-surface polish, which will give the door a glossy and durable finish that will last for a long time. This is a superior alternative to wood polish, which can damage composite door.
Repainting your composite door is an effective way to improve the curb appeal of your home and increase its value. The process is fairly simple however you must adhere to all steps to ensure a high-quality finish.
